Hi everyone,
I have a '16 EU-spec MT 10 + FT ECU with Activetune and it's hesitating/shocking in 6th gear.
Like the manual says: connect the Bosch lambda sensor to the left lambda connector. Is it necessary to: - remove the original right lambda sensor also? - turn of the error codes (DTC) P0030 and P0050? I'm running now with an error: P062F. The bike also hesitates in 6th gear. My settings, EU unrestricted map: top speed limiter disable: true injector cut disable: false accel retard control disable: false ais valve disable: true
I've tried a couple of settings now. I'm still getting P062F, Generic Internal Control Module EEPROM Error. I've disabled the DTCs: P0030/P0050 (O2 removal). I've also disabled: P0476/P048D/P048E (Exup removal). Why is the option to disable it not available like the 2015 R1? And US harness config? I can not use/try other files. I still can not use the 6th gear, it's hesitating/shocking with the throttle steady and with using the cruisecontrol. On the dash you can see the ECO light is going on and off while it's shocking. I don't get my one month old bike running like it should be. I'm disappointed, and hope you can help me out.
I've also made a ticked @ FT ECU for this.

Post by av8er on Jul 2, 2017 4:23:00 GMT -7
Yes, as per the instruction, it says to remove the right side O2 sensor. I would try that first. I'm surprised that your cruise will work at all as almost any error code will disable it. I did have a problem with my cruise after installing the active tune. Also, after activating the Active tune, do you have "live" enabled? I called FT for the cruise issue and all I had to do was go into diagnostics and every box that did not say OK, which was about 4-5, I unchecked and rechecked the boxes again, reflashed once more and perfect with cruise control working again. I have a US bike and was able to use the Graves flash with my Graves EVR system but have also use prior to the new exhaust the unrestricted flash as well. Hope this helps.

Greetz Eric This can be fixed but FTECU support won't get you there. Here are the diagnostic codes that I've deactivated in order to avoid code displays and to have a working cruise control: P0030, P0050, P0476, P048D, P048E, P0606, P062F, P1400. These were obtained through discovery and discussions with Graves Performance.
Do you have an aftermarket full exhaust or decat? Is air injection still present?
Feel free to PM me to discuss Active Tune. My experience with Active Tune wasn't great up until the hardware was swapped out (thanks Chuck!) and settings were modified to limit some corrections. I had low throttle hesitation in all gears and all rpm's but it sounds pretty similar to what you're going though. Also, in my opinion the unrestricted tune is crap (take a peek at the mapping inconsistencies) and insufficient as a starting point for Active Tune corrections without some major mapping adjustments. I suspect that it just won't run well enough to self correct without applying mapping fixes first.

Post by thomascrown on Aug 11, 2017 3:47:03 GMT -7
Just a word of advice for anyone in the future who will be purchasing an FT ECU bench flash kit. The "Diagnostic" function of the FT ECU suite is completely useless on a bench flash, as the bench emulates the motorcycle, and when you pull the codes, you are pulling them from the emulator, not the motorcycle itself. I freaked out when I saw a ton of codes being thrown, but apparently, the emulator != the motorcycle, and getting a FAIL on the diagnostic does not necessarily mean something is wrong with the bike. The codes that Srosa mentioned above are the only ones that need to be disabled.
Bike side is absolutely the way to go in retrospect, shame that I refuse to fudge with the factory harness.
